我们如何处理Azure数据管理网关中的更新和删除

时间:2017-02-28 05:35:05

标签: azure azure-sql-database azure-data-factory

目前,我们正在使用Azure SQL Server数据库镜像本地SQL服务器数据库。为此,我们使用的是Azure数据管理网关,但问题是我们无法处理更新或删除方案。 Azure SQL Server数据库(镜像)中没有反映更新和删除。

感谢。

2 个答案:

答案 0 :(得分:0)

您在管道中使用的是哪种类型的活动?我假设一个简单的复制活动?

我的建议是让一个复制活动首先在Azure SQL DB中找到内部部署数据的克隆,可能是在表或其他东西的分段模式集中。然后有第二个下游活动执行存储过程执行活动。您可以编写MERGE语句或过程中的任何内容,以将数据输出到单独的表中。

听起来您几乎想在Azure中使用SQL Server的辅助节点。也许只使用可用性组?!不过,SQL 2014或更高版本需要预先安装。

答案 1 :(得分:0)

您还可以查看Transactional Replication to Azure SQL database,通过事务复制,Azure SQL数据库充当订阅者,您在本地SQL Server数据库中所做的更新/删除更改将反映在Azure SQL数据库中。